Last week, E.P. Carrillo Cigars announced the latest installment to its INCH brand, The Ringmaster.

Earlier this week, details of the release were disclosed to Cigar Aficionado. The cigar is the first all-Nicaraguan blend to be part of the INCH family. The cigar comes in two sizes: 5 3/8 x 64 and 6 1/4 x 64 – breaking form with the standard four sizes found in the INCH Natural, INCH Maduro, and INCH Colorado lines.

Each size of the INCH Ringmaster will be available in 24-count boxes. Pricing has not been determined.

As for the name, it is meant to pay tribute to brand owner Ernesto Perez-Carrillo Jr’s success with big ring gauges.
